Every day in the Department of Ecology and Evolutionary Biology (EEB) at the University of Michigan, we see curiosity come to life -our classrooms, labs, and field sites buzz with ideas, teamwork, and a shared commitment: understanding how living things interact with each other and with their environment. Whether it’s looking at the tiniest microbes or tracking the migration of birds across continents, our community is deeply engaged in questions that affect all of us—now and for generations to come.

In the last year only, Associate Professor Gideon Bradburd’s team revealed new insights into human evolution with a publication in Science, while Professor Gina Baucom’s group uncovered the hidden impacts of herbicides. Our newest faculty—including rising stars Thais Vasconcelos and James Boyko—are harnessing Artificial Intelligence to map the tapestry of life across the globe. And our graduate student pioneers, like Bhaskar Kumawat in Luis Zaman’s lab, are illuminating the mechanisms of evolution using digital organisms.

EEB is not just about excellence in research. It’s about fostering the next generation of scientists and thinkers—students like Paige McCreadie, whose honors thesis earned top recognition across all UM biology majors. Our faculty, recently celebrated by prestigious organizations such as the AAAS, remains committed to inspiring discovery, curiosity, and evidence-based stewardship of our planet.
